Master of Architecture (MArch)
Duration2 Years
LevelMasters Program
  • The graduate degree develops a student’s capacity for creative, cumulative and critical thinking, design literacy, and lifelong cultivation of design
  • Students develop the attitudes, skill, and methods needed to work as an architect
  • Students learn and design buildings and structures
  • The degree is available in 2 options one is Two-year Program and another is Three-year Program 
  • Three-year MArch program is designed for students with undergraduate degrees in fields other than architecture

Entry Criteria

Class 12thNo specific cutoff mentioned
Bachelors2.7 GPA
  • Applicants must have a Bachelor's degree with a minimum grade point average (GPA) of 2.75 on a U.S. 4.0 scale is required
ExamsTOEFL: 79

IELTS: 6.5

GRE: Accepted
Optional for those with 3.0 gpa or higher
PTE: 53

Additional info
  • Official Transcripts
  • Proof of finances
  • Statement of Purpose (500-1,000 words)—Address the following:
    • What are your interests and ambitions for your graduate studies?
    • How do your previous design and work experiences connect with these goals?
    • Consider how you might provide additional information to describe your portfolio further.
    • Please note: This statement will also be evaluated as a writing sample
  • Portfolio (50 MB max)—Include previous design work in university courses and studios and/or professional practice
  • 3 Letters of Recommendation
  • ELP Scores 

Note: Transcripts must be evaluated by =one of the following evaluation agencies: Educational Credential Evaluators (ECE)/ World Education Services (WES)
